A friend of mine has just bought a Renault Clio. She ordered some 15" alloys for it.

The person on the phone said she need 195/45/15 tyres. As opposed to 195/50. They went on to say that the 50's would scrub and the 45 would clear as they are 5mm lower.

Now I know f all about wheels. I thought the profile was the %age of the width of the tyre i.e. 45% of 195 therefor the tyre is significantly lower than 5mm. more like 9.5mm lower.

Am I right in my thinking - and do you think a 1.4 clio really needs 45 profile tyres for 15" wheels??
